I guess some may say that it was pilot error Then there have been the concerns about the new controller - Ian here mentioned “I think the biggest teething problem is the lack of adjustabilty” I think maybe there has been a firmware update to address some of Ian’s concerns. EG:
The maximum flight speed in Spotlight mode has now increased to 19 meters per second when using it in Sport mode. You can now use Spotlight mode during night time flights. DJI has also managed to reduce the noise created when recording HDR video during low-light and night flights.

Smart RTH (return to home) has also been optimized along with the gestures used to trigger ActiveTrack and QuickShots. The DJI Fly app will now include new on-screen prompts when the Mavic Air 2 is experiencing GPS interference.
